Output 1003a70edce6ba3124ac8387cde29e928b164ba84995a6c0afc72165cfc7981b:0

value
500900
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f5df9df7917d1d848246b4ce934578a05286a83a OP_EQUAL
address
3Q75MjAi1VbdP7gxZKp9H1AMqDaTAAFVX3
transaction
1003a70edce6ba3124ac8387cde29e928b164ba84995a6c0afc72165cfc7981b
spent
true